{
description = "NixOS Flake";
# This is the standard format for flake.nix.
# `inputs` are the dependencies of the flake,
# and `outputs` function will return all the build results of the flake.
# Each item in `inputs` will be passed as a parameter to
# the `outputs` function after being pulled and built.
inputs = {
# There are many ways to reference flake inputs.
# The most widely used is `github:owner/name/reference`,
# which represents the GitHub repository URL + branch/commit-id/tag.
nixpkgs.url = "github:NixOS/nixpkgs/nixos-unstable"; # NixOS unstable channel
nixpkgs-stable.url = "github:NixOS/nixpkgs/nixos-23.11"; # NixOS release channel
nixpkgs-master.url = "github:NixOS/nixpkgs/master";
# Also see the 'stable-packages' and 'master-packages' overlays at 'overlays/default.nix'.
nixos-hardware.url = "github:NixOS/nixos-hardware/master"; # NixOS hardware channel
home-manager = {
url = "github:nix-community/home-manager"; # Home Manager release channel
# The `follows` keyword in inputs is used for inheritance.
# Here, `inputs.nixpkgs` of home-manager is kept consistent with
# the `inputs.nixpkgs` of the current flake,
# to avoid problems caused by different versions of nixpkgs.
inputs.nixpkgs.follows = "nixpkgs";
};
plasma-manager.url = "github:pjones/plasma-manager";
plasma-manager.inputs.nixpkgs.follows = "nixpkgs";
plasma-manager.inputs.home-manager.follows = "home-manager";
nix-vscode-extensions = {
url = "github:nix-community/nix-vscode-extensions";
inputs.nixpkgs.follows = "nixpkgs";
};
nur.url = "github:nix-community/nur";
jovian-nixos = {
url = "github:Jovian-Experiments/Jovian-NixOS";
inputs.nixpkgs.follows = "nixpkgs";
};
chaotic.url = "github:chaotic-cx/nyx/nyxpkgs-unstable";
nixarr.url = "github:rasmus-kirk/nixarr";
};
outputs = {
self,
nixpkgs,
home-manager,
nixos-hardware,
plasma-manager,
nix-vscode-extensions,
...
} @ inputs: let
inherit (self) outputs;
# Supported systems for your flake packages, shell, etc.
systems = [
"x86_64-linux"
];
# This is a function that generates an attribute by calling a function you
# pass to it, with each system as an argument
forAllSystems = nixpkgs.lib.genAttrs systems;
genericModules = [
{
# Enable flakes and new 'nix' command
nix.settings. experimental-features = "nix-command flakes";
# This fixes things that don't use Flakes, but do want to use NixPkgs.
nix.registry.nixos.flake = inputs.self;
environment.etc."nix/inputs/nixpkgs".source = nixpkgs.outPath;
nix.nixPath = ["nixpkgs=${nixpkgs.outPath}"];
}
];
in {
# Your custom packages
# Accessible through 'nix build', 'nix shell', etc
packages = forAllSystems (system: import ./pkgs nixpkgs.legacyPackages.${system});
# Formatter for your nix files, available through 'nix fmt'
# Other options beside 'alejandra' include 'nixpkgs-fmt'
formatter = forAllSystems (system: nixpkgs.legacyPackages.${system}.alejandra);
# Your custom packages and modifications, exported as overlays
overlays = import ./overlays {inherit inputs;};
# Reusable nixos modules you might want to export
# These are usually stuff you would upstream into nixpkgs
nixosModules = import ./modules/nixos;
# Reusable home-manager modules you might want to export
# These are usually stuff you would upstream into home-manager
homeManagerModules = import ./modules/home-manager;
# By default, NixOS will try to refer the nixosConfiguration with its hostname.
# However, the configuration name can also be specified using:
# sudo nixos-rebuild switch --flake /path/to/flakes/directory#<name>
#
# The `nixpkgs.lib.nixosSystem` function is used to build this
# configuration, the following attribute set is its parameter.
#
# Run the following command in the flake's directory to
# deploy this configuration on any NixOS system:
# sudo nixos-rebuild switch --flake .#zephyrus
nixosConfigurations = {
zephyrus = nixpkgs.lib.nixosSystem {
system = "x86_64-linux";
# The Nix module system can modularize configuration,
# improving the maintainability of configuration.
#
# Each parameter in the `modules` is a Nixpkgs Module, and
# there is a partial introduction to it in the nixpkgs manual:
# <https://nixos.org/manual/nixpkgs/unstable/#module-system-introduction>
# It is said to be partial because the documentation is not
# complete, only some simple introductions.
# such is the current state of Nix documentation...
#
# A Nixpkgs Module can be an attribute set, or a function that
# returns an attribute set. By default, if a Nixpkgs Module is a
# function, this function have the following default parameters:
#
# lib: the nixpkgs function library, which provides many
# useful functions for operating Nix expressions:
# https://nixos.org/manual/nixpkgs/stable/#id-1.4
# config: all config options of the current flake, very useful
# options: all options defined in all NixOS Modules
# in the current flake
# pkgs: a collection of all packages defined in nixpkgs,
# plus a set of functions related to packaging.
# you can assume its default value is
# `nixpkgs.legacyPackages."${system}"` for now.
# can be customed by `nixpkgs.pkgs` option
# modulesPath: the default path of nixpkgs's modules folder,
# used to import some extra modules from nixpkgs.
# this parameter is rarely used,
# you can ignore it for now.
#
# The default parameters mentioned above are automatically
# generated by Nixpkgs.
# Pass other non-default parameters to the submodules:
specialArgs = {inherit inputs outputs;}; # Set all input parameters as input key of specialArgs (ex: inputs.nixos-hardware)
# specialArgs = inputs; # Set all input parameters as specialArgs of all sub-modules so that we can use them in sub-modules directly.
modules = genericModules ++ [./hosts/zephyrus];
};
};
};
}
